引言
装修贷款作为一种常见的财务工具,可以帮助家庭和个人在资金有限的情况下完成房屋装修。装修贷款计算器作为一种实用工具,能够帮助用户快速估算装修预算,合理规划财务。本文将详细介绍装修贷款计算器的原理、使用方法以及如何利用它来减轻装修过程中的经济压力。
装修贷款计算器的基本原理
装修贷款计算器主要基于以下几个基本原理:
- 贷款额度:根据用户的信用状况、收入水平以及装修项目的总价来决定贷款额度。
- 贷款利率:利率通常由银行或金融机构根据市场利率和用户信用状况来设定。
- 贷款期限:贷款期限越长,每月还款额越低,但总体利息支出越高。
- 还款方式:常见的还款方式有等额本息和等额本金两种。
装修贷款计算器的使用方法
以下是一个简单的装修贷款计算器使用步骤:
- 确定装修总价:首先需要估算装修项目的总价,包括材料费、人工费、设计费等。
- 选择贷款利率:根据银行或金融机构提供的利率进行选择。
- 设定贷款期限:根据个人偿还能力和市场利率情况设定合适的贷款期限。
- 输入还款方式:选择等额本息或等额本金还款方式。
- 计算结果:输入以上信息后,计算器将自动计算出每月还款额、总利息支出以及还款总额。
装修贷款计算器的例子
以下是一个基于Python语言的简单装修贷款计算器代码示例:
def calculate_mortgage(principal, annual_rate, years, repayment_type):
monthly_interest_rate = annual_rate / 12 / 100
total_months = years * 12
if repayment_type == 'equal_principal':
monthly_principal = principal / total_months
monthly_payment = (monthly_principal * monthly_interest_rate) / (1 - (1 + monthly_interest_rate) ** -total_months)
elif repayment_type == 'equal_principal_interest':
monthly_payment = (principal * monthly_interest_rate) / (1 - (1 + monthly_interest_rate) ** -total_months)
monthly_principal = monthly_payment - (principal * monthly_interest_rate) / (1 + monthly_interest_rate) ** (total_months - 1)
else:
raise ValueError("Invalid repayment type")
return monthly_payment, total_months, principal - monthly_principal
# 示例
principal = 100000 # 贷款金额
annual_rate = 4.5 # 年利率
years = 10 # 贷款年限
repayment_type = 'equal_principal_interest' # 还款方式
monthly_payment, total_months, remaining_principal = calculate_mortgage(principal, annual_rate, years, repayment_type)
print(f"Monthly Payment: {monthly_payment:.2f}")
print(f"Total Months: {total_months}")
print(f"Remaining Principal after 1st payment: {remaining_principal:.2f}")
如何利用装修贷款计算器减轻经济压力
- 合理规划装修预算:通过计算器预估装修成本,合理分配资金,避免超支。
- 选择合适的贷款方案:比较不同银行的贷款利率和还款方式,选择最适合自己的方案。
- 提前还款:如果经济条件允许,可以考虑提前还款,减少利息支出。
- 增加收入:在装修期间,可以通过兼职或节省开支等方式增加收入,减轻还款压力。
结论
装修贷款计算器是一个实用的工具,可以帮助用户轻松估算装修预算,减轻经济压力。通过合理使用这一工具,用户可以更好地规划财务,享受美好的家居生活。